The school year is nine months. You need a hair strategy that lasts not just September.

Most people book braids a week before school and then panic along the way because they haven't planned for refreshes and maintenance.
Here's the strategy that actually works.

The nine-month plan:

September: Fresh braids. Invest in something that lasts 6-8 weeks. Not four weeks or you'll need to refresh constantly.

October half-term: Refresh or switch styles. Your braids are ready for change and your hair needs assessment.

December: Holiday braids. Plan for a versatile style that can work for different activities

January: Refresh and reset. Post-holiday refresh appointment.

February, Valentines: Switch styles again. Locs? Twists? Something that will get the sparks flying maybe?

March or May: Continue rotating every 6-8 weeks. Never going longer than 8 weeks in one style.

June onwards: Adjust for summer activities and what your hair needs.

The core principle:
You're not trying to keep one style the entire year. You're rotating or refreshing styles every 6-8 weeks. This protects your scalp, prevents build-up, allows your hair to breathe and keeps you from getting bored.

Each refresh is an appointment at Tete Hazel. Plan for that. Budget for that. It's an investment that saves you from hair loss and breakage.

Your scalp’s rhythm slows down as the weather cools. So your care routine needs a full switch-up too to keep up

Here’s your autumn reset checklist:

✅ Wash once a week or every 10 days - keep natural oils intact
✅ Trade your summer lightweights for rich, sealing textures: shea butter
✅ Add moisture back into your hair
✅ Deep condition twice a month to rebuild strength.

Think of it as your scalp’s seasonal wardrobe change.

Your summer scalp routine was built for heat and humidity. That same routine will destroy your hair in autumn.
As temperatures drop and humidity fades, these are the changes to look for:

Less sweat = less frequent washing
Lower humidity = heavier oils needed
Indoor heating = dry air = dry hair.

Adjusting your hair care routine will mean a lot to your hair
